  • The Breast Cancer Support Group of Campbell County – The Pink P.A.L.S. (Positive Attitude Love & Support), will have its regular monthly meeting, April 12 at the First Baptist Church of LaFollette at 7 p.m. The special speaker will be Sara Hooks from the American Cancer Society. Meetings are scheduled on the second Thursday of each month. For more information contact 494 - 7080.

  • Bea Wallen
    From a Mothers Heart
    Consider the consequences of your sins
    “But if you do not do so then take note, you have sinned against the Lord; and be sure your sin will find you out” (Numbers 32:23).
    For every action, there is an opposite and equal reaction; for every sin or wrong action there are corresponding, continuing consequences. In other words we reap what we sow.
    With many acts or thoughts there are definite good or bad consequences. Obedience or disobedience to God and His word bring good or bad consequences.
